Bloomer Tech is a healthcare technology company focused on improving cardiovascular care for women. Founded in 2017 by MIT graduates Alicia Chong Rodriguez and Aceil Halaby, the company addresses the gender gap in cardiovascular research and treatment by developing innovative medical devices tailored to women's physiology. The flagship product, the Bloomer Bra, is a patented textile-based sensor system that functions as a wearable electrocardiogram device. Designed for comfort, it collects high-resolution cardiovascular data while resembling a regular bra. Bloomer Tech also offers services that generate digital biomarkers and provide precision cardiovascular care centered on female health. Their technology is currently undergoing clinical trials to validate its effectiveness in enhancing heart disease treatment and prevention among women. The team at Bloomer Tech includes experts in various fields, all dedicated to advancing women's heart health. The company has received recognition and funding, including the NHLBI Small Business Innovation Research award in 2023 and winning the Innovation Pitch Challenge at the American College of Cardiology's Annual Session in 2024.
